I am trying to find examples and wondering if it is possible to: render and communicate events with Swing GUI's displayed (as textures) on 3D Rectangles (after being rotated, translated, and scaled).

Maybe I am wrong. But I am very sure, that this is definitely not possible. Sorry.
You mean it's not implemented. But it shouldn't be too hard to implement it.
Do 3D picking on your plane, then transform the coordinates into the plane space, and convert them into pixel coordinates. Here it is.

Is FengGUI capable of being rendered on an object insode a 3D scene? I think, this is what he wants to achive.

There is no way to render FengGUI widgets on textures (efficiently) yet. But since they are rendered in the "normal" 3D space, there is no argument against modifying the projection and model matrix a bit.

I toyed around with the a bit couple of months ago and it worked quite well. It is a bit tricky though and I havent materialized an official example how to do that yet. We will probably come up with an example as soon as we have our little "effect framework" in place.
